Designed Babies

IVF was thrust into the political spotlight earlier this year when the Alabama Supreme Court found that embryos created via IVF were covered by the state’s wrongful death statute. The ruling caused a panic not only in the state, but across the nation, as IVF clinics threatened to shut down unless they were given complete immunity for negligent acts like the one at issue in the case, in which a hospital patient entered an unsecure area of the facility, removed several cryogenically frozen embryos, and dropped them onto the floor killing them.

Phyllis Schlafly

Why the Eagle?

Phyllis Schlafly chose the American Bald Eagle as the name and the symbol of Eagle Forum, because she thought these birds were beautiful and majestic, so they symbolize the beauty and majesty of our great country. As an added bonus, these birds mate for life. The mission of Eagle Forum is the American family; that’s why members are called “eagles”.
